What is a key benefit of conducting exercises in emergency management settings?

Conducting exercises in emergency management settings provides the essential benefit of offering practical experience and enhancing preparedness. Engaging in realistic simulations and drills allows individuals and organizations to apply theoretical knowledge in scenarios that mimic real-life emergencies. This hands-on practice helps to identify gaps in planning and response capabilities, improve coordination among various stakeholders, and foster teamwork.

Through exercises, participants can refine their skills, understand their roles and responsibilities better, and develop confidence in their ability to respond effectively during an actual incident. Ultimately, the goal is to enhance overall readiness and ensure that everyone involved is well-prepared to tackle emergencies when they arise. This practical experience is invaluable in building a resilient community better equipped to handle crises.
